    Neil, when you mention the umami marinated eggs, it reminds me of pickled eggs, something they used to have in big jars in bars or taverns in the midwest, but that I rarely see on the west coast. I’ve made them at home a few times, just hard boiled eggs marinated in vinegar and occasionally some spices like dill. They lasted a long time in the refrigerator. Eggs have become very expensive because of the avian flu, and sometime in short supply. Your mention of umami flavour reminds me of something more recent as well, not with eggs but with fried crispy chopped garlic and hot chili oil, with sesame, salt or soy, sugar and a few other things mixed in, depending on the brand. My DS read about it on the internet, found it on Amazon, and has become addicted to it. You can put it on any food, but she spreads a bit on sourdough bread. It’s a unique flavour. Have any of you seen it there? It’s so expensive. I’ve been trying to make my own. Chopping and frying the garlic seems like a lot of work because it has to be watched so carefully so it doesn’t burn, but I buy big container of dry minced garlic which it crunchy and holds its own with the chili oil. I’ve gotten pretty close.
